There are several active consultations:
1. UK Bill of Rights - The British Bill of Rights - Second consultation - responses required by 30th September
2. Justice Swift and Sure - Perhaps not strictly a consultation but the Ministry of Justice invited feedback on the White Paper - see Swift and Sure: Has Flashman come up with flash incarceration?
3. Law Commission - Has a number of consultations running:
a) Scoping exercise on The Defences of Insanity and Automatism- responses by 18th October
b) Unfair Terms in Consumer Contracts - responses by 25th October
c) Scandalising the Court - responses by 5th October
and a number of others - here.
